This is a Peugeot 306 Rallye(brazilian version) XU7JP4 1.8 16v, but two years ago I did a swap engine to XU10J4RS.


I did a strong engine work, although not the first idea, and it was very good, after all.


Specs:


- Cylinder head: intense work in flow and rate. Valves custom made. Camshafts CatCams for race track 4903273 and mechanical tappets;

- Cylinder block: forged pistons Iapel and conrods;

- Admission: Admission inlet custom made, throttle bodies of Srad 750 and "tunnel ram" home made;

- Exhaust: manifold is original yet(I want the BTCC) and tube is 2,5" with Magnaflow in the end;

- Injection: the original ECU still there but I use Fueltech FT400 for injection control, AEM wideband gauge, oil pression gauge;

- Suspension: I need a better setup, urgent hahaha just H&R springs;

- Brakes: setup of Citroen C4 - 283mm;

- Tires: Yokohama Advan Neova and Cyclone wheels;

- And other many little things;
